Three tips to maintain house roofs

Are you worried about roof leaks? If yes then, consider installing new roofing shingles or tiles over your house. They will protect your home and family from heavy rain, storms and snow fall. After fixing shingles or tiles, you have to maintain and clean them on a regular basis. If you want to increase the lifespan of your roof then you must follow a few simple steps.

Check the roofs regularly

If you are located in an area where heavy rainfall is common then you have to check the condition of your roof at least once a month. This will allow you to know whether there are any cracks in your roofing or other damage. If there are cracks then ensure that they are repaired as soon as possible.

Clean the roofs

Ensure that your roofs are clean and clear of any obstructions. By cleaning your roofs once in a week, you can increase the durability. Use a brush and water to remove moss and debris which are present on the roof. If there are trees near your home then cut the branches which are too close to your roof. This is very important because tree branches can damage your roof tiles.

Allow ventilation

While regular inspection, you have to ensure that the attic space is properly ventilated. This will help you to stop the formation of moisture and growth of moss.

If your roof tiles are damaged due to rain or wind then it is recommended to buy new tiles. Today, you can find different types of tiles which vary on the basis of size, shape and colour. So, you can buy the one that suits your needs.
